Abstract

A suspension for a hard disk drive has a vibration sensor which is impervious to influence by external noise, to obtain more stable positioning precision of the head on the suspension. The suspension has a load beam, a vibration sensor sandwiched by a first electrode and a second electrode, and a conductive wiring pattern on the load beam for electrically connecting the first electrode and the second electrode to an external detection circuit. The first electrode is sandwiched by the second electrode via the vibration sensor and a shield layer via an insulating layer. The second electrode and the shield layer are at a same potential.
